Program Summary
The Marine Corps Prepositioning Program (MCPP) is based in Jacksonville, Florida. We provide maintenance and logistic services to the U.S. Marine Corps (USMC) in support of this program. For over 35 years we have planned, coordinated, and executed the maintenance and logistic services for ground combat vehicles and support equipment for USMC Expeditionary Forces.
Perform maintenance administration and maintenance functional area management in support of the Marine Corps Prepositioning Program - Philippines (MCPP-PHIL). This is an EXPAT, overseas assignment with a one-year commitment. The MCPP-PHIL Production Control Clerk will report directly to the MCPP-PHIL Data Maintenance Supervisor.
